Climate overview of Totalán
Temperatures in Totalán, Spain, vary greatly throughout the year. August is the hottest month at 28°C (82°F), while January is the coldest at 15°C (59°F).
The city tends toward dry conditions, with around 486 mm (19 in) of rainfall per year. It does, however, have a distinct dry season from May to September. July is the sunniest month, averaging 11.6 hours of sunshine per day.

Monthly Temperature in Totalán
The climate in Totalán is known for significant temperature differences throughout the year, making the weather dynamic. Typically, average maximum daytime temperatures range from a comfortable 28°C (82°F) in August to a moderate 15°C (59°F) in the coolest month, January.
Nights vary from 21°C (70°F) in August to around 9°C (48°F) during the colder months.

Rainfall in Totalán
Totalán maintains relatively dry conditions year-round, recording average annual precipitation of 486 mm (19 in). The climate in Totalán shows significant variation throughout the year. Expect moderate rainfall in December, the wettest month, with an average of 76 mm (3 in) of precipitation over 13 rainy days.
In contrast, the driest month July offers drier and sunnier days, with around 2 mm (0.1 in) of rainfall over 3 rainy days. For more details, please visit our Totalán Precipitation page.

Sunshine Hours in Totalán
For those who appreciate different seasons, Totalán serves as an ideal destination. Expect longer, more sun-filled days in July with an average of 11.6 hours of sunshine daily, and embrace the darker days in December, offering only 5.5 hours of daily sunlight.

Humidity in Totalán by Month
The relative humidity is high throughout the year in Totalán.
The city experiences its highest humidity in November, reaching 72%. In June, the humidity drops to its lowest level at 59%. What does this mean? Read our detailed page on humidity levels for further details.

Wind Speed in Totalán
The mean wind speed varies between 1 m/s (2 knots) and 2 m/s (4 knots) throughout the year. It is lowest in June, July, August, October and November and highest during January, February, March, April, May, September and December. What does this mean?

Frequently asked questions about the climate in Totalán
What is the best time to visit Totalán?
May, June, July, August, September and October typically offer the most optimal weather in Totalán. In contrast, January, February, March and December tend to have less optimal conditions. Totalán has a distinct dry season from May to September.
What temperatures can I expect in Totalán?
Daytime highs range from 15°C (59°F) in January to 28°C (82°F) in August. Nighttime lows range from 9°C (48°F) to 21°C (70°F). Temperatures vary considerably through the year.
How much rain does Totalán get?
Annual rainfall is around 486 mm (19 in). December is the wettest month with 76 mm (3 in), while July is the driest with 2 mm (0.1 in).
How sunny is Totalán?
Totalán receives around 2,919 hours of sunshine per year. July is the sunniest month with 348 hours, while December is the cloudiest with just 164 hours. Overall, Totalán enjoys abundant sunshine.
